Just one person’s opinion, but I would have no interest in a project like this because of my dreadful experience with early GM ABS brakes.

In 1994 I bought a new S10 with 4 wheel ABS, which had the scariest brakes I’ve ever experienced. At the time we lived in North Idaho in a snow and ice belt, and winter driving was already rather dangerous. Year round for most of 9 years I drove my 1960 GMC 36 miles each way to work and back, with stock rear drums and 1975 disc brakes up front. I never had a braking problem driving on snow or ice, and could easily feather the pedal and stop at will from just about any safe speed.

From our house to the highway was a half mile private road, crossing train tracks to arrive at the highway. The road turned to packed snow and ice all winter long. On the first trip to the highway in the S10 (on ice) I eased down on the brake pedal to stop. Instead of stopping like normal, the pedal went to the floor and the truck rolled right over both sets of tracks, and I driving less than 10 miles an hour. I was very lucky the tracks were empty at the time.

I couldn’t get rid of it fast enough, and this was also a turning point in my life. After owning mostly GM cars and trucks my entire life, the brakes in that truck convinced me I would never own another one. I was appalled GM actually released something so dangerously ineffective to the public.

Our daily drivers are now a Toyota Corolla and a Honda CRV with ABS. When braking on ice, the Honda demonstrates none of the bad GM braking habits. When the ABS kicks in, the pedal “vibrates” a bit and the car stops like it’s chained to the road. Other people may swear by GM ABS, but I wouldn’t have that system if it was engineered for my truck and installed for free.
